What Saltaire Village at Beau Rivage's governing documents say
Saltaire Village at Beau Rivage is a single-family home subdivision in Wilmington, NC, governed by a homeowners association (HOA). The rules apply to all lot owners and residents, focusing on maintaining a uniform residential character and appearance.
- Lot use & construction: Lots are for residential use only; no business or commercial activity. Minimum house size is 1,800 square feet under roof (excluding open porches and garages). All building plans and materials must be approved by an Architectural Control Committee, and a $1,000 construction deposit is required.
- Architectural review: An Architectural Control Committee (initially Nathan S. Sanders and Candice O. Alexander) must approve building design, construction materials, and exterior color changes. Approval or disapproval must occur within 10 days of a written request.
- Maintenance & landscaping: Owners must maintain their lot and exterior of buildings in good condition. The HOA maintains front, side, and back yard areas outside fenced enclosures, including pressure washing exteriors. Irrigation systems are mandatory and must follow the HOA's watering schedule.
- Parking & vehicles: Park only in driveways; no parking on lawns, roadways, or common areas. Maximum 3 vehicles per residence. No inoperable vehicles, tractor-trailers, or vehicle repairs lasting more than one day. Boats, RVs, and trailers must be stored in a garage with the door closed.
- Pets: No livestock or poultry. Up to 4 household pets (dogs, cats) allowed per lot. Pets must be leashed when outside a fenced area, and owners must clean up pet debris. Costs for debris removal may be assessed to the owner.
- Fencing & structures: No fencing allowed without written approval, except fencing installed by the Developer. Approved fences cannot exceed 4 feet in height and no chain link. No temporary structures, trailers, or outbuildings as residences. Clotheslines and fuel tanks must be screened from view.
- Assessments & fees: Annual assessments are set by the HOA Board and can increase up to 10% per year without member vote; larger increases require 2/3 vote. Special assessments for capital improvements also require 2/3 vote. A non-refundable working capital assessment equal to 3 months of regular assessments is due at lot purchase.
- Golf course proximity: Lots adjacent to the golf course are subject to risks from errant golf balls and golfers retrieving balls. Owners assume these risks and agree not to sue the developer or golf course operator. An easement allows golfers to enter unimproved portions of lots to retrieve balls, but not with vehicles or unreasonably.
Key facts from Saltaire Village at Beau Rivage's documents
- Community type
- Residential Subdivision (single-family homes) (Section 2 (Lot Use))
- Legal name
- Saltaire Village at Beau Rivage Homeowners Association, Inc. (Section 25(a))
- Units / lots
- 23 lots (Section 5 (initial committee until all 2)
- Governing law
- North Carolina General Statutes Chapter 55A (nonprofit corporations). (Section 25(a))
- Special assessments
- May be levied for capital improvements with 2/3 vote of Class A members. Uniform rate for all lots. (Section 25(f) (Section 26(f)))
- Pets
- Dogs, cats, or other household pets for companionship only; no animals, livestock, or poultry for breeding/raising/commercial/food. (Section 8)
- Setbacks / home size
- 1800 square feet under roof, exclusive of open porches and garages (Section 2)
- Use restrictions
- All lots for residential purposes only; no business, manufacturing, commercial, or professional uses (Section 2)
- Voting & meetings
- Class A: one vote per lot. Class B: three votes per lot until conversion. Multiple owners of a lot may cast one vote. (Section 25(c)(1),(2))
- Amendments
- Not explicitly stated in the Declaration. Assessment increases may require membership vote; amendment of declaration itself is not addressed in provided text. (Sections 25(e)-(g) (only for assessments)
